Hi Dara,

Since you're joining the rotation this week, a heads-up: we're replacing Grindstone, our homegrown job queue, with Relayline. The review branch is open and I'd like your eyes on the retry semantics in particular — Grindstone silently dropped jobs after three failures, and Relayline doesn't, so downstream consumers may see duplicates. Cutover is staged per-tenant, so on-call impact should be minimal, but alerts may look unfamiliar. The migration plan, rollback steps, and tenant schedule are documented here.

wiki page, tajef-kadup: https://sentry.paliqgrid.local/settings/merge_requests/job/browse/view/projects/projects/950c02057f35fcefa1b8dd31

Ticket #: open. Site: Fennick House, Level 2 media wing. Requestor: L&D team. Contractors from Osprey Visuals booked to fit acoustic panels and lighting rig in Studio B ahead of the training-video shoot. Access window: Tuesday–Thursday, 08:00–17:00. Loading via rear dock only; no equipment through the atrium. Studio door is on the secured corridor past the edit suites. Contractors must sign in at the service desk each morning and wear hi-vis in the dock area. Use the door code below for the corridor entrance.

staff pass of kajop-kawef = bdg-I-25

Re-run the full matrix of carrier surcharge scenarios, including the dimensional-weight edge cases flagged by the Brindlewood team last sprint. Validate that fee rounding happens once, at the final total, never per rule. Confirm the audit log captures every rule that fired. Once the staging evaluation completes cleanly, paste the trace token it prints below.

session token of kahag-bawip = htk6_729d08